    Yogo sapphires were ultimately traced from the alluvium to their source. [31] In February 1896, a sheepherder named Jim Ettien found the sapphire mother lode: the Yogo dike. [21] [61] [62] Ettien was prospecting for gold, and found sapphires after washing gravel he found in a fissure within a limestone outcrop. [44] Ettien staked two claims.

    The sapphires, called Yogo sapphires as they are mined near Yogo Creek, occur in a formation three miles (4.8 km) long and eight feet (2.4 m) across. [ 1 ] The mountains are named for a butte in the range, Belt Butte, itself named for a band of white rock which encircles it.

Sapphire is one of the two gem-varieties of corundum, the other being ruby (defined as corundum in a shade of red). Although blue is the best-known sapphire color, it occurs in other colors, including gray and black, and also can be colorless.

    Sapphires of gem quality are found in the region. They were first found in this region at Rock Creek near Philipsburg in 1892. Rock Creek, also known as Gem Mountain, has been the most productive site in Montana for sapphires by far, even more so than Yogo Gulch, producing over 190 million carats of sapphires [citation needed].
